Sushi Chef responsibilities include assisting the Executive Sushi Chef in handling a wide range of raw fish and other ingredients, managing food stock and working with an attention to detail to manage the sushi program within very high quality standards To be successful in this role, you should have at least 2 years of experience in high-end Japanese cuisine.
Responsibilities:
- Create and manage the sushi menu with various main ingredients and raw fish
- Prepare all types of sushi, including maki, nigiri and sashimi
Requirements:
- 2 years of work experience as a Sushi Chef, preferably in a high volume Japanese restaurant
- Good knowledge of various sushi types and sushi-rolling techniques
- Ability to work both fast and accurately
- Team spirit and coaching abilities
- Availability to work during business hours, including holidays, weekends and evenings
- Flexibility to take on various shifts
